FICO XD is Changing the Way Consumers Build Credit

Titan Consulting

The new FICO XD scoring model retrieves information from sources like the National Consumer Telecom and Utilities Exchange to collect data on payments to utility, cell phone service, internet, and cable television providers and uses the payment history data from these and other sources to build a credit score.
